Clinical Applications Analyst 1

EpicCare OpTime OR & Anesthesia

Information Systems

Position Summary:

In this role, the successful candidate for the Clinical Application Analyst will be responsible for regular day-to-day communication, troubleshooting, software design, build and testing for the Epic OPTime and Anesthesia modules. Primary role is researching and seeking solutions to problems and contributes to improving workflow and processes. They will work in conjunction with other analysts to support the Epic system and end users to make sure the technology is optimized to provide best enhanced work processes and overall patient care.

Responsibilities:

  • Responsible for planning, design, build, testing and implementing of information systems that support and enhance clinical practices.
  • Able to independently evaluate systems, analyze complex issues and problems, test data and assist customers in reaching resolution(s).
  • Strong working knowledge of clinical systems and administrative departments, operations, and core process workflows.
  • The ability to elicit customer requirements and design technical solutions that meet the customer’s needs.
  • Participates and leads testing of module updates, enhancements, custom programming and new releases.
  • Provides ongoing maintenance and support for assigned applications with little to no assistance.
  • Provides training for physicians, nurses, and other clinical staff on new computer systems, application upgrades, and new functionality.
  • Administer competencies following training sessions.
  • Able to utilize current issue tracking software to document contact with customers and resolutions to issues.
  • Will routinely manage IS related & non-IS related projects with limited management oversight.
  • Must work effectively with team members, have strong communication skills and maintain a professional demeanor at all times.
Experience:
  • Relevant health care IT or Clinical experience. Previous teaching/training and project management is a plus.
  • Epic certification required or experience in the Epic OP Time and/or Anesthesia systems (Epic certification is required within 6 months from employment.)
  • Strong understanding of federal, state and hospital policies related to anesthesia documentation.
  • Strong understanding of hospital policies related to OR, AORN and Joint Commission requirements.
  • Familiar with scheduling workflows, resource management and workflows for perioperative documentation and case requests.
  • Familiar with preference cards and their maintenance and case cart and materials management workflows.
  • Exceptional interpersonal, presentation and communication skills required to interact effectively with all levels of the organization and external contacts.
  • Strong skills in PC desktop applications such as MS Word, Excel and PowerPoint.
  • Ability to work flexible schedules to meet job requirements; requires occasional after-hours support.
Requirements:

Required:
  • Bachelor's or Associate Degree or have acquired 1 to 3 years of equivalent experience.
  • This position is hybrid and will require on-site visits. Must be willing to be on-site as needed.
Preferred:
  • Bachelor's/Associate Deg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, Health Information, Business Administration, Nursing or other clinical discipline.
